Metabolite-based biological clock predicts death and age-related diseases in Canadian adults

Updated

Abstract

Essence

A metabolomic Sweet Spot Clock was linked to mortality and age-related disease risk beyond chronological age.

Evidence

This biomarker modeling study trained a penalized regression clock on untargeted metabolomics from Canadian Longitudinal Study on Aging participants aged 45-85 years and tested associations with mortality, age-related diseases, and an independent cohort aged 85 years and older.

Caveat

Although predictive after adjustment, its added value over standard health and demographic measures was modest.
